ਖ਼ਬਰਾਂ

This lesson starts a new segment about Object-Oriented Programming (OOP) — an important set of concepts critical to understanding any modern software, not just modern embedded software.
What is a Real-Time Operating System (RTOS), and what does “real-time” mean anyway? What are the various kinds of state machines, and how to code them efficiently in C? What is object-oriented ...
New coders, new challenges, and new architectures are loosening C’s hold—some would say C’s cold, dead grip—on embedded software. According to one recent study the fastest-growing language for ...
At a Glance Bare-metal programming is an essential skill as it enables you to understand what your system is doing at the lowest levels. Even if you spend your days working with abstraction layers, ...
Embedded systems are ubiquitous in our daily lives, from medical devices to automotive systems to smart homes, yet the most popular embedded programming language poses significant safety and security ...
Watch how Ada, Spark, and Rust are shaping the future of safe, high-performance embedded software in this in-depth ...
Classes to look for include CS50 (for basic C), learning to program device drivers, and systems programming. In addition, learning to program microcontrollers is essential.
This course provides an overview of System Programming for the Linux operating system, or software which is interfacing directly with the Linux Kernel and C library. The basic components of a Linux ...
3rd course in the Advanced Embedded Linux Development .Instructor: Dan WalkesThis course is used as the capstone in a three course sequence, including Linux System Programming and Introduction to ...
1. In a big company, doing ASIC design verification for a WCDMA modem for 3G cellular chips. 2. Small company, doing Embedded Software Programming. Working on the design and implementation of ...